THE MAJOR INTEREST in the recent literature on economies has lain in the results about but finite economies that have been derived from the results proved for economies. It is thus important to find simple yet general proofs for economies. In this article we wish to provide a simple yet general proof of the existence of a competitive equilibrium in an infinite, nonstandard economy with production. The simplicity of our proof comes from the fact that nonstandard analysis can deal with large and small quantities very much as ordinary analysis deals with finite quantities.2 As a result, it is possible to follow very closely the proof of existence for an economy with a finite number of traders, such as that in G. Debreu's classic Theory of Value [6]. In fact, if one is willing to believe that nonstandard analysis permits us to manipulate quantities as claimed above, then no further knowledge of nonstandard analysis is required in order to follow the proof. As examples of the simplicity of nonstandard analysis, it may be pointed out that no analogue of the Fatou-Schmeidler lemma [7, p. 69], a fairly difficult mathematical theorem, is required; nor is it necessary to prove separately that preserves upper-semicontinuity, a proof that Aumann [1] has recently simplified, because integration in the nonstandard model consists of an infinite summation, hence an appeal to 1.9.4 of Debreu [6] suffices to establish this point. As our main objective is to obtain results about but finite economies, it is a welcome bonus to find out that no further effort is needed to obtain these desired theorems. This arises because of the following property of nonstandard analysis. Consider a sequence of real numbers {an} which tends to zero. If we could extend this sequence to the integers, it would surely be a necessary property of the values of {an} at the integers that they are all infinitely close to zero. SHORTLY BEFORE HIS DEATH IN 1555, the Marian martyr Laurence Saunders condemned the highly ceremonial nature of the Roman Catholic religion. Even from the beginning, he declared, ceremonies had been invented and ordained for the rude infancy and weak infirmity of man. That the primitive had few ceremonies was proof of its greater perfection. By contrast, the many ceremonies of the late church papistical-partly blasphemous, partly unsavory, and unprofitable1-were evidence of its rudeness. Yet Saunders himself displayed a ritualistic pattern of behavior replete with ceremonial devices through much of his life. In study he was diligent and painful; in godly life he declared the fruits of a well exercised conscience; he prayed often and with great fervor; and in his prayers, as also at other times, he had his part of the spiritual exercises.... 2 Saunders was not alone. Many Marian martyrs prepared themselves for death in ways reminiscent of Catholic ceremony. They devised a compulsive ritual that they performed meticulously in exacting detail. This elaborate ceremony followed an inflexible pattern: a precise, self-disciplined daily existence, culminating in a ritualistic burning at the stake that duplicated the deaths of the pre-Nicean martyrs. Why did Saunders and his fellow reforming martyrs adopt a stylized pattern of behavior similar in many respects to the Catholic ritual they abhorred and believed ineffectual for salvation? By using the insights gleaned from psychological theory, it may be possible to shed some light on the phenomenon of Christian martyrdom and to understand why the most fervent and enigmatic of all religious types followed a rigid style of life and a ritualistic ceremony of death. Those insights suggest that the martyrs found it necessary to adopt an unbending form of ritualistic behavior to insulate themselves from the inner perturbations caused by their fear of martyrdom. The organizational structure of the League of Nations' non-political workâon economic and financial matters, on communications and transit, on health, on narcotic drug control and certain other social problemsâwas essentially a centralized one, although each technical âorganizationâ enjoyed a considerable degree of independence. The Expert Committees in each organization reported to the League of Nations Council and were served by members of the League secretariat; and the work was financed from the budget of the League. That budget also financed the work of the International Labour Organization (ILO), which had been established, in accordance with Chapter 13 of the Treaty of Versailles, âat the seat of the League of Nations as part of the organisation of the Leagueâ. The proposals made in August 1939 by the Special Committee of the League of Nations on the Development of International Co-operation in Economic and Social Affairs (the Bruce Committee) would have replaced in this field the League Councilâa body consisting largely of Ministers for Foreign Affairs and concerned primarily with political issuesâby a Central Committee for Economic and Social Questions, composed in large part of ministers and high officials directly involved in such questions and in which non-Members of the League could participate on a basis of equality with Members. The Central Committee was to exercise, as the League Council had done, âdirection and controlâ over all the League's economic and social activities.
The relationships among transaction costs of lending and the size of borrower, capital market imperfections and economic development, and small enterprise financing and informal credit markets are described. Transaction costs include both administrative costs and default risk. Financial innovations reduce these costs and thus lower the costs of lending and borrowing and narrow the interest rate differential. In India, the Syndicate Bank has used financial innovations to compete with larger banks. The major feature of these innovations has been the creative adaptation of banking technology to suit local conditions, including recruitment and promotion policies, decentralized decision-making and avoidance of paper work, and innovative deposit schemes. The Syndicate Bank until 1965 was considered an unsophisticated rural bank, and the Central Bank did not like some of its innovations. However, since the 1969 nationalization of 14 major banks, the Central Bank has been induced to expand branches in rural areas. In forcing this emphasis on the widening and deepening of the geographical and functional scope of the banking system, the Syndicate Bank has been regarded by the Central Bank as a model bank. The reform of decentralization in Belgium Recent developments of the Belgian territorial administration reflect the constitutional problems that have arisen in Belgium since the 1970 reform which reorganized the State by setting up three autonomous regions according to the cultural duality of the country, viz Flanders, Wallonia, and the bilingual region of Brussels. The regionalization of the State is followed up by another reform movement which aims at strengthening the local administrative level of municipalities : the association and federation of communes. There are hence at present five administrative levels : State, region, province, association-federation of communes, commune. This reform, which is still provisional, allows for a complex administrative organization, at times rather incoherent, comprising too many levels of decision-making with often rather vague or ill-defined terms of reference. This has brought about a trend towards simplification of institutions leading some critics to advocate an increase in powers, according to relevant matters, either at the central (State or region) or at the local level. Without contesting the good reasons for such a criticism, the author is neverthe-less reluctant to endorse such a position which would imply that the existence of the intermediary administrative level (the traditional provinces) would be open to question, whereas he feels that it has a role to play in that this is the adequate level to handle a number of managerial tasks.
In 1971 the California Supreme Court opened the door to a major reform movement to restructure the present system of decentralized school finance. With the exception of Hawaii, elementary and secondary education in the United States is supported primarily by local property taxation supplemented in part by state funded grants-in-aid. The California Supreme Court, in the now famous Serrano rulings, declared the California system in violation of the state constitution's equal protection clause. Similar rulings have also been handed down by the New Jersey Supreme Court (Robinson vs. Cahill) and the Superior Court of Hartford, Connecticut (Horton vs. Meskill). In addition, ten states have recently enacted major reform bills, and legislation is under consideration in several others. The pressure for reform is strong and continuing. As a review of the recent reform proposals indicates, the legislative search for new means of financing local schools is not simply an incremental tinkering with existing laws.' Major changes, often court required, are at issue. Long-run outcomes are uncertain; each proposal has new winners and new losers. When planning a major reform of local school finance, therefore, past experience from incremental policymaking may not be an adequate guide to choice. Long-run general equilibrium predictive models and a clearly specified evaluation rule will be needed. It is the purpose of this paper to develop such a policy framework and to apply the analysis to one region currently in the midst of school reform, the New York metropolitan area. Six alternative reform proposals are considered: foundation aid, two district power equalization plans, property tax credits, expanded Title I assistance under the Elementary and Secondary Education Act, and centralized financing and spending controls. Preferred reforms are selected under utilitarian (promiddle class), Rawlsian (pro-poor), and equal school spending (Serrano) criteria.
A currently popular systems research project is to explore the possibilities and problems for computer system organization that arise from the rapidly falling cost of computing hardware. Interconnecting fleets of mini- or micro-computers and putting intelligence in terminals and concentrators to produce so-called "distributed systems " has recently been a booming development activity. While these efforts range from ingenious to misguided, many seem to miss a most important aspect of the revolution in hardware costs: that more than any other factor, the en_ ~ cost of acquiring and operating a free-standing, complete computer system has dropped and continues to drop rapidly. Where a decade ago the capital outlay required to install a computer system ranged from $150,000 up into the millions, today the low end of that range is below $15,000 and dropping. The consequence of this particular observation for system structure comes from the next level of analysis. Abstract Rural development activities are frequently more important than isolated health care interventions in maximizing improvements in rural health status. In addition, integrated socio-economic development of rural areas ensures availability of local resources to finance health schemes, encourages community involvement in development and reforms and strengthens management capacity for health programme implementation and development. Public health services provide in turn an entry point for directly productive development activities. In designing, implementing and operating health components of rural development projects in developing countries, the most serious obstacles are almost invariably the following: (i) how to strengthen the managerial capacity of the health administration from the national to the local level and how to execute integrated programmes through decentralized and uncoordinated agencies; (ii) how to ensure adequate recurrent cost financing and contribution of beneficiaries to operating cost; and (iii) how to achieve active involvement of rural communities in decision-making and services delivery when projects are large and planned and executed by government authorities. We study the following two related questions:\n- What are the minimal computational resources required for general secure multiparty computation in the presence of an honest majority?\n- What are the minimal resources required for two-party primitives such as zero-knowledge proofs and general secure two-party computation?\nWe obtain a nearly tight answer to the first question by presenting a perfectly secure protocol which allows n players to evaluate an arithmetic circuit of size s by performing a total of O(s log s log2 n) arithmetic operations, plus an additive term which depends (polynomially) on n and the circuit depth, but only logarithmically on s. Thus, for typical large-scale computations whose circuit width is much bigger than their depth and the number of players, the amortized overhead is just polylogarithmic in n and s. The protocol provides perfect security with guaranteed output delivery in the presence of an active, adaptive adversary corrupting a (1/3 Âż ") fraction of the players, for an arbitrary constant Âż > 0 and succiently large n. The best previous protocols in this setting could only offer computational security with a computational overhead of poly(k; log n; log s), where k is a computational security parameter, or perfect security with a computational overhead of O(n log n). We then apply the above result towards making progress on the second question. Concretely, under standard cryptographic assumptions, we obtain zero-knowledge proofs for circuit satisfiability with 2 -k soundness error in which the amortized computational overhead per gate is only polylogarithmic in k, improving over the Âż(k) overhead of the best previous protocols. Under stronger cryptographic assumptions, we obtain similar results for general secure two-party computation.
Formalization of personnel procedures in 229 city, country, and state finance agencies is a function of era of origin and subsequent effects of the environment. Whereas origins and the environment account for the extent of formal personnel procedures, formalization in turn gives rise to multitier hierarchies and hierarchy to decentralized decision making. The effects of origins are due to greater openness to environmental pressures at the time of formation than later on.
